Date: 15 June 2000
Location: Nobleford Centennial Park, corner of King Street.
Description: Pyramid shape surmounted with a Latin cross.
Construction: Field rocks embedded in concrete and set on a concrete base pad.

DEDICATED TO THE MEN
AND WOMEN
WHO SERVED THEIR COUNTRY
IN TIME OF WAR.
AT THE GOING DOWN
OF THE SUN
AND IN THE MORNING
WE WILL REMEMBER THEM
NOBLEFORD BRANCH #257
Comments: No names are engraved on the monument and the local branch of
the Royal Canadian Legion is now defunct.
